I've never had a cordless phone. Just bought a really nice Idect X3. Its fantastic. Has a lot of features, and i'm currently enjoying running around the house, ringing people. Its such a joy not to have to be tied to one place.

Anway, my question to those in the know.. how do you pay for the texts you send on these phones? There is a texting facility.. Does it get charged to your BT bill? (i'm with BT). Thank you in advance.

Yes, the charge goes onto your BT bill. IIRC, it's 10p each.

However, you now get 100 free texts with BT Together Option 1 and 200 with BT Together Option 2 (see HERE).
